Michael Paskevich’s column in the Las Vegas Review-Journal frequently covers magic and magicians. The Nov. 8 column was titled “Good riddance to masked magician and his ‘secrets.’” Paskervich describes Valentino as “…a loser, plain and simple, and any Las Vegas property that tries to cash in on his notoriety deserves a bashing for supporting a man who refuses to honor the codes of his profession.” To read the entire article click: HERE.(11/17)

On Oct. 22 Meir Yedid Magic (owners of MagicTimes) purchased from MVN, Inc. (Magician’s Video Network) the rights to all of their video tape releases. Thirteen titles in all which include the magic of Bob Cassidy, Alain Nu, Jay Sankey, Marc DeSouza, David Cresey, and the highlight videos to the Abbott’s and NYCAN conventions. During the next 12 months all the videos are expected to be re-released with new packaging and lower prices. The first video, Bob Cassidy’s Mental Miracles will be out next week.(11/18)

World renowned pickpocket Bora died a few weeks ago. His wife was reported to have died two weeks earlier. No further info.(11/18)
